The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in Milton Keynes requiring MySQL sk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 31 August 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
31 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 73 26 55
Rank change year-on-year -47 +29 +7
Permanent jobs citing MySQL 8 9 5
As % of all permanent jobs in Milton Keynes 0.65% 3.47% 0.87%
As % of the Database & Business Intelligence category 7.69% 19.57% 3.14%
Number of salaries quoted 4 8 5
10th Percentile - £34,450 £39,000
25th Percentile £46,250 £55,563 £41,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,500 £65,000 £42,500
Median % change year-on-year -11.54% +52.94% -37.04%
75th Percentile £71,844 £72,500 £43,750
90th Percentile £72,913 £72,875 £52,750
Buckinghamshire median annual salary £68,750 £70,000 £42,500
% change year-on-year -1.79% +64.71% -37.04%

MySQL falls under the Databases and Business Intelligence category. For comparison with the information above, the following table provides summary statistics for all permanent job vacancies requiring database or business intelligence skills in Milton Keynes.

Permanent vacancies with a requirement for database or business intelligence skills 104 46 159
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Milton Keynes 8.46% 17.76% 27.56%
Number of salaries quoted 70 29 128
10th Percentile £42,300 £38,700 £35,000
25th Percentile £46,250 £42,500 £38,688
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£55,000 £51,500 £44,309
Median % change year-on-year +6.80% +16.23% -31.83%
75th Percentile £70,969 £65,000 £57,500
90th Percentile £78,750 £72,750 £67,875
Buckinghamshire median annual salary £52,500 £51,000 £45,000
% change year-on-year +2.94% +13.33% -25.00%
